Jane Coyle 1864–1950 – Genealogical Records

Birth Date: 1 Dec 1864

Birth Location: Castlederg, Tyr, Ireland

Death Date: 1 Feb 1950

Death Location: Derryloran and Desertcreight, Tyrone, Northern Ireland

Father: John Coyle

Mother: Rachael Toner

Spouse(s): Michael Kelly

Children(s): Thomas Kelly, Rachael Kelly, Mary Kelly, Francis Kelly, Daniel Kelly, Sarah Kelly

In 1864, Jane Coyle entered the world in Castlederg, Tyr, Ireland, born to John Coyle And Rachael Toner. Jane Coyle married Michael Kelly, and had children including Daniel Kelly, Francis Kelly, Mary Kelly, Rachael Agnes Kelly, Sarah Jane Kelly, Thomas John Kelly. Jane Coyle passed away in 1950 in Derryloran and Desertcreight, Tyrone, Northern Ireland.
